Thermal expansion
Question

A uniform metallic rod rotates about its perpendicular bisector with constant angular speed. If it is heated, uniformly to raise its temperature slightly

Solution

As  externl torque is zero, angular momentum (L) of the rod remains conserved. Now I = 1/12 ml² and KE = L²/2I

\therefore KE \propto \frac{1}{{{l^2}}}

Due to thermal expansion, l increases, so KE decreases.
